第17章 其它数据库日志我们在讲解数据库事务时,讲过两种日志:重做日志、回滚日志。对于线上数据库应用系统,突然遭遇 数据库宕机 怎么办?在这种情况下,定位宕机的原因 就非常关键。我们可以查看数据库的 错误日志 。因为日志中记录了数据库运行中的诊断信息,包括了错误、警告和注释等信息。比如:从日志中发现某个连接中的SQL操作发生了死循环,导致内存不足,被系统强行终止了。明确了原因,处理起来也就轻松了,
在linux下开发难免会遇到bug,但是由于没有图形IDE,导致debug也变得困难,其实只要掌握一些常用的debug工具,一些错误就能很快解决,本文就介绍一些常用的工具用以调试:log输出log永远是最简单快捷的调试方式,可以快速定位bug,通过设置日志级别控制日志的输出详略程度,结合一些文本分析工具awk/sed/grep可以快速在大量日志中找到错误信息。strace是一个用来跟踪系统调用的简
转载 2024-07-11 18:06:23
65阅读
# MySQL 时间不对 在使用 MySQL 数据库时,有时会遇到时间不对的情况。这可能会导致数据不一致,甚至影响系统的正常运行。本文将介绍造成时间不对的原因,并提供解决方案和示例代码。 ## 原因分析 1. 时区设置不正确:MySQL 默认使用系统的时区设置。如果系统的时区设置有误,那么 MySQL 中的时间也会不正确。可以通过以下命令查看当前的时区设置: ```markdown SELEC
原创 2023-09-13 19:10:22
1057阅读
1. Logj4简介    Log4j是Apache大旗下的一个子项目,它可以用来重定向应用日志文件的输出流,无论我们想将日志文件输出到控制台还是网络还是其他地方,都可以通过logj4来配置,如果我们的应用里面引入的Spring框架技术,我们可以通过Spring来初始化logj4的配置文件信息,下面2,3节是对Spring文档的一些翻译第4节是作者自己对一些问题的看法:2. L
转载 2024-09-28 19:12:50
70阅读
# MySQL日志事件排查指南 作为一名经验丰富的开发者,我深知MySQL日志事件排查对于数据库维护的重要性。本文将向刚入行的小白开发者介绍如何排查MySQL日志事件问题,帮助他们快速定位并解决问题。 ## 流程概览 首先,我们通过一个表格来展示排查MySQL日志事件的整个流程: | 步骤 | 描述 | | --- | --- | | 1 | 确认问题现象 | | 2 | 查看MySQL
原创 2024-07-24 04:11:56
59阅读
## MySQL日志时间不对 ### 引言 MySQL是一个开源的关系型数据库管理系统,被广泛应用于各种类型的应用程序中。在使用MySQL过程中,经常会遇到一些问题,其中一种常见的问题是MySQL日志时间不对。本文将介绍什么是MySQL日志时间不对的原因,以及如何解决这个问题。 ### 什么是MySQL日志时间不对 MySQL有多种类型的日志,如二进制日志(binary log)、错误日志
原创 2023-08-17 13:39:33
1027阅读
# 如何实现“mysql日志 时间不对” ## 简介 在MySQL数据库中,我们可以通过设置日志来记录数据库操作的信息,比如查询语句、事务等。有时候我们会发现日志中的时间并不准确,导致无法正确分析日志信息。本文将教你如何解决MySQL日志时间不对的问题。 ## 流程 下面是解决MySQL日志时间不对问题的流程: ```mermaid journey title 解决MySQL日志
原创 2024-04-29 07:06:03
108阅读
## 解决 MySQL 日志时间不对问题的步骤 ### 1. 确定问题 首先,我们需要确定问题的具体表现和原因。当我们说 "MySQL 日志时间不对",可能会有以下几种情况: 1. 查询 MySQL 服务器的系统时间与实际时间不一致; 2. MySQL 日志中记录的时间与实际时间不一致; 3. MySQL 客户端连接时的时区设置与实际时区不一致。 在与小白沟通中,需要了解具体的问题表现和场
原创 2023-08-26 09:14:57
623阅读
## 如何解决MySQL入库时间不对的问题 ### 问题描述 当我们往MySQL数据库中插入时间数据时,可能会出现数据的时间不对的情况。这通常是因为时区设置不正确导致的,我们需要在插入数据时正确设置时区信息。 ### 解决流程 首先,让我们来看一下解决这个问题的具体流程。下面是一张表格,展示了解决该问题的步骤。 | 步骤 | 操作 | | --- | --- | | 1 | 连接到MySQL
原创 2024-06-28 07:04:56
86阅读
## MySQL保存时间不对的原因与解决方法 ### 引言 MySQL是一种关系型数据库管理系统,广泛应用于各种应用程序中。在使用MySQL进行数据存储的过程中,我们经常会遇到时间保存不正确的问题。本文将探讨导致MySQL保存时间不对的原因,并提供相应的解决方法。 ### 问题描述 在MySQL中,我们通常使用`DATETIME`或`TIMESTAMP`数据类型来保存时间数据。然而,有时候
原创 2023-11-06 08:24:58
444阅读
# MySQL 当前时间不对 在使用MySQL数据库时,有时候会遇到一个问题,就是数据库中的当前时间与实际时间不一致。这可能会导致一些数据操作出现错误,因此需要尽快解决这个问题。 ## 问题分析 MySQL数据库中的当前时间是由系统时钟决定的,如果系统时钟设置不正确或者与实际时间不一致,那么数据库中的当前时间也会出现偏差。这可能是因为服务器所在的时区设置不正确,或者系统时间被手动修改过。
原创 2024-07-06 05:16:44
256阅读
事件:  在使用公司封装的数据库映射工具保存数据到mysql数据库,保存的数据时间是2022-08-10 12:29:28,调用通用查询方法查出的结果是2022-08-10 12:29:29,另外一条数据保存时间2022-08-10 12:35:01,查询结果又一致,时好时不好,数据不一致导致后续业务异常。排查原因:  网上查阅了资料之后:create_time这个字段用的mysql的dateti
转载 2023-05-31 10:54:54
201阅读
<script type="text/javascript"> </script><script type="text/javascript" src="http://pagead2.googlesyndication.com/pagead/show_ads.js"> </script> mysql的日期和时间函数  这里是
转载 2023-08-23 14:26:32
60阅读
问题描述:使用安装的mysql workbench登录mysql后,选择server log 进行日志查看的时候,发现产生日志的时间和当期的系统时间不一致;如下图:查看mysql系统的当期时间显示的是:出现如上情况,很是不解;于是在度娘上问了一下各路大神,发现还真有灵丹妙药可以用:原因描述:在MySQL 5.7 新增了 log_timestamps 这个参数,该参数主要是控制 error log
转载 2023-05-18 20:13:27
567阅读
# 如何解决 MySQL 错误日志时间不对的问题 ## 1. 问题描述 在使用 MySQL 数据库时,有时会遇到错误日志时间不正确的问题。这意味着错误日志中记录的时间和实际发生错误的时间不一致,导致了错误追踪和排查的困难。在本文中,我们将分享解决这一问题的方法和步骤。 ## 2. 解决步骤 下面是解决 MySQL 错误日志时间不对问题的步骤: | 步骤 | 操作 | | --- | ---
原创 2023-11-16 10:13:24
206阅读
### 如何实现“mysql查看时间不对” 作为一名经验丰富的开发者,我将为你详细介绍如何实现“mysql查看时间不对”的步骤和代码示例。 #### 流程图: ```mermaid flowchart TD A(连接到MySQL数据库) --> B(查看当前时间) B --> C(对比时间是否正确) ``` #### 步骤表格: | 步骤 | 操作 | |--
原创 2024-07-10 06:28:41
37阅读
# 如何实现“flink写入mysql时间不对” ## 总体流程 以下是整个过程的流程图: ```mermaid gantt title 实现“flink写入mysql时间不对”流程图 section 开始 获取数据: 2022-01-01, 1d 数据转换: 2022-01-02, 1d 写入mysql: 2022-01-03, 1d sec
原创 2024-04-14 04:58:17
70阅读
昨天在测试操作数据库的时候碰到两个问题忘了记录下来,今天补充上去,接上篇1. 安装测试数据库sakila时报错。Mysql server has gone away的问题。解决方法:查看    show global variables like 'max_allowed_packet';一般来说会显示    max_
# 解决MySQL 8当前时间不对的问题 在MySQL 8中,有时候会出现当前时间不对的情况,这可能会对数据库操作造成一些影响。在本文中,我们将介绍一些可能导致这种问题的原因,并给出一些解决方法。 ## 原因分析 造成MySQL 8当前时间不对的原因可能有多种,其中一些常见的原因包括: 1. 服务器时间设置不正确:如果服务器的时间设置不正确,那么MySQL数据库的时间也会不准确。 2. 时
原创 2024-06-18 03:29:14
136阅读
# 解决MySQL启动日志时间不对的问题 ## 问题描述 最近公司的MySQL数据库启动后,发现日志中记录的时间与实际时间不符,导致数据分析出现了问题。作为一名经验丰富的开发者,我需要教会刚入行的小白如何解决这个问题。 ## 解决流程 首先,让我们来看一下整个解决问题的流程: ```mermaid erDiagram 数据库 --> 修改配置文件 修改配置文件 --> 重启M
原创 2024-07-03 04:23:14
68阅读
  • 1
  • 2
  • 3
  • 4
  • 5